Surging Mystics overcome huge late deficit in overtime win

Jul 21, 2007 - 3:16 AM MINNEAPOLIS (Ticker) -- Monique Currie scored 14 of her 18 points in the fourth quarter and overtime as the Washington Mystics overcame a 17-point deficit to post a 91-87 overtime victory over the Minnesota Lynx on Friday.

Following a layup by Svetlana Abrosimova that gave the Lynx a 66-49 lead at the 8:28 mark of the fourth quarter, Currie and Alana Beard combined for 13 points during a 29-12 stretch over the rest of the period to send the game to an extra session.

Currie continued her solid play in overtime as she scored the first five points in the stanza, combining with teammate Nikki Blue to record all 13 points for the Mystics in the extra period.

The comeback helped Washington register its season-high fourth straight win. The Mystics are 9-4 in their last 13 games after opening the season with eight straight losses.

Seimone Augustus scored a season-high 33 points for the Lynx, who matched a dubious franchise record by losing their eighth straight game. The only other time Minnesota dropped eight in a row in one season occurred from July 5-21, 2000.
